Gérez facilement les hooks Git avec husky
Les hooks Git sont géniaux, mais pas partagés ! Heureusement husky est là pour nous aider.
Vous voulez connaître les bonnes pratiques, les nouveautés des technos qu’on aime ou encore comment mettre en œuvre au mieux certains outils ? Vous êtes au bon endroit !
Vous ne trouvez pas le sujet qui vous intéresse ? Faites-le nous savoir, nous verrons ce que nous pouvons faire pour vous aider!
Les hooks Git sont géniaux, mais pas partagés ! Heureusement husky est là pour nous aider.
Les noms de branches sont critiques pour comprendre correctement les travaux en cours, et comprendre les fusions dans l’historique : voyons comment garantir leur qualité.
Parce qu’il arrive qu’on laisse traîner du code pourri, des logs, des marqueurs de conflits ou des commentaires qu’on voulait temporaires etc, il est préférable d’éviter de commiter tout ça. C’est là qu’intervient git-precommit-checks.
Git 2.30 est sortie en décembre 2020 et nous apporte quelques petites nouveautés intéressantes
Pour le Cybermonday 2020, retrouvez tous nos cours vidéos à seulement 10€ !
De nouvelles formations, sessions, financements et offres pour l’hiver 2020-2021 !
De nouvelles formations, sessions, financements et offres pour l’automne 2020 !
Les proxies sont une fonctionnalité merveilleuse de ES2015. Cet article explore une utilisation sympathique : les index de tableau négatifs.
Connais-tu new.target ?! Grâce à cette référence très particulière, tu peux par exemple facilement implémenter des classes abstraites en interdisant certains usages de l’opérateur new…
Oubliez le for numérique : la boucle for…of, apparue en ES2015, est votre nouvelle meilleure amie… et tellement plus polyvalente !
Parfois, un objet simple suffit. Parfois, on voudra un Map. Mais pourquoi, et comment passer aisément de l’un à l’autre ?
À l’heure où tout le monde semble opter pour la syntaxe “object spread”, y’a-t-il encore une place pour l’API Object.assign(…) ? Y’a-t-il seulement une différence ? Bien sûr que oui !